Plant roots grow little fibers called root what that absorbs water from the soil?

Answer: Root hairs

Explanation:

The root system of the plants absorbs water and minerals from the soil and transports it to the various parts of the plant.

The root hairs are the fiber like structure which are in direct contact with the water inside the earth.

These structures travel to the depth of the ground and helps in absorption and transport of water and minerals which is essential for the growth of plants.

What happens to carbohydrates during cellular respiration?

In cellular respiration, the cells take the carbohydrates in and through complex metabolic processes, they break them down and release the energy.
